摘要:目的建立小黄姜药材的超高效液相色谱(UPLC)指纹图谱,并评价其质量。方法色谱柱为Waters CORTECS T_(3)柱(100 mm×2.1 mm,1.6μm),流动相为乙腈-水(梯度洗脱),流速为0.35 mL/min,检测波长为280 nm,柱温为35℃,进样量为1μL。以6-姜辣素峰为参照峰,建立14批样品的UPLC叠加指纹图谱,确定共有峰,并采用中药色谱指纹图谱相似度评价系统(2012版)进行相似度评价。结果共确定9个共有峰,相似度均大于0.94,共指认出峰2、峰3、峰5分别为6-姜辣素、8-姜酚、10-姜酚。结论所建立的UPLC指纹图谱可为小黄姜药材的质量评价提供参考。
Objective To establish an ultra-high performance liquid chromatography(UPLC)fingerprint of Globba racemosa,and to evaluate the quality of Globba racemosa.Methods The chromatographic column was Waters CORTECS T_(3) column(100 mm×2.1 mm,1.6μm),the mobile phase was acetonitrile-water(gradient elution),the flow rate was 0.35 mL/min,the detection wavelength was 280 nm,the column temperature was 35℃,and the injection volume was 1μL.With 6-gingerol peak as a reference peak,UPLC overlapped fingerprints of 14 batches of samples were established to identify common peaks,and similarity evaluation was performed by the Chinese Medicine Chromatographic Fingerprint Similarity Evaluation System(2012 Version).Results Nine common peaks were identified,with similarity>0.94,and peaks 2,3,and 5 were identified as 6-gingerol,8-gingerol,and 10-gingerol,respectively.Conclusion The established UPLC fingerprint can provide a reference for the quality evaluation of Globba racemosa medicinal material.
